For his presentation on Sigmund Freud, Elio should discuss Freud's foundational contributions to psychology, including his theories about the conscious and unconscious mind, the structural model of personality, the stages of psychosexual development, and defense mechanisms.

Explanation:

Elio should include details about Sigmund Freud's groundbreaking work in psychology. Freud was Austrian neurologist and the founder of psychoanalysis. He developed theories about the conscious and unconscious mind, where the unconscious mind is a repository of feelings, thoughts, urges, and memories that are outside of our conscious awareness. Most notably, Freud proposed the structural model of personality divided into the id, ego, and superego. He also proposed stages of psychosexual development and the concept of defense mechanisms.

You have a health insurance policy with a $500 annual deductible and $150 1 pointper day copayment for hospital expenses. You are hospitalized for five days
and the bill (after group insurance discounts)comes to $10,000. How much
of the hospital bill will you be expected to pay yourself? *

Answers

Final answer:

Given an insurance policy with a $500 annual deductible and a $150 per day copayment, if you were hospitalized for five days with a $10,000 bill, you would have to pay $1,250 out of pocket, which comprises your annual deductible and your 5-day copayment.

Explanation:

This is a question concerning the calculation of personal financial responsibilities with respect to a hospital bill considering the conditions of a health insurance policy, especially clarifying the roles of a deductible and copayment.

In this scenario, your insurance stipulates a $500 annual deductible. This is the amount you must pay out-of-pocket before your insurance coverage takes effect. Any hospital expenses you have will be on you until you reach this quota.

Following the deductible, you also have a copayment, which in your case is $1.50 per day of hospitalization. For a five-day hospital stay, this means you would have to pay an additional $750 (5 days * $150/day = $750).

The total amount you would therefore be expected to pay, assuming you have not already met your annual deductible at the time of hospitalization, is $1,250 ($500 deductible + $750 copay = $1,250).
